Output ec43fd2d5d75e6085b6e3e26e9b32017e4e93d35434a4e1e8138de1523fb565e:0

value
12636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13ac87250c17c13018dc145e25122d1e0b39935 OP_EQUAL
address
3KJikt4BWQ4ZFfLmCqvzGXTNzbuPmgR6Bv
transaction
ec43fd2d5d75e6085b6e3e26e9b32017e4e93d35434a4e1e8138de1523fb565e
confirmations
39481
spent
true